The Women's Premier League 2026 heats up today with a crucial encounter between Mumbai Indians and Delhi Capitals. Both teams meet at the BCA Stadium in Kotambi, Vadodara, for Match Number 13 of the tournament. This game carries significant weight in the playoff race.

Current Standings and Recent Form

Mumbai Indians currently hold the second position in the WPL 2026 standings. They have accumulated four points from five games. Delhi Capitals find themselves at the bottom of the table with only two wins from four matches. The pressure is mounting for both sides as the tournament progresses.

When these teams last met in the league stage, Mumbai Indians secured a convincing victory. They defeated Delhi Capitals by 50 runs in Navi Mumbai. That result will certainly be on the minds of players from both camps today.

Team Campaigns So Far

The defending champions, Mumbai Indians, experienced a mixed start to their WPL 2026 campaign. They began with a loss to Royal Challengers Bengaluru. However, they bounced back strongly with consecutive wins against Delhi Capitals and Gujarat Giants. Their momentum stalled recently with back-to-back losses to UP Warriorz.

Delhi Capitals also faced challenges early in the season. They lost their opener to Mumbai Indians. Then they suffered a narrow four-run defeat against Gujarat Giants. The team managed to secure a victory against UP Warriorz but then fell to Royal Challengers Bengaluru in their following match.

Skipper's Reflections and Team Mindset

Mumbai Indians captain Harmanpreet Kaur recently expressed concern about her team's performance. After their second consecutive loss to UP Warriorz, she highlighted several areas needing improvement. Kaur specifically mentioned the need for a more positive approach during the powerplay overs in batting.

"We need to discuss this because we've been making a lot of mistakes," Kaur stated. She emphasized that while the bowling could have been better, restricting opponents under 200 runs remained a positive. However, the batting powerplay performances required immediate attention from the team.

What to Expect from the Vadodara Pitch

The BCA Stadium in Vadodara typically offers a balanced surface. Batters often find good value for their shots once they settle at the crease. Bowlers who maintain consistent lines and lengths can also extract assistance. The team winning the toss might prefer to chase, considering the recent trend in WPL matches.

Both teams possess explosive batters and crafty bowlers. The contest between Harmanpreet Kaur's leadership and Jemimah Rodrigues's captaincy will be fascinating to watch. Key players like Shafali Verma for Delhi and Hayley Matthews for Mumbai could turn the game single-handedly.
